JULIUS CAESAR. AR Denarius (3.95 gms), Military mint traveling with Caesar in North Africa, 48-47 B.C. NGC AU, Strike: 4/5 Surface: 3/5.
Cr-458/1; CRI-55; Syd-1013. Obverse: Diademed head of Venus right; Reverse: Aeneas advancing left, holding palladium and bearing Anchises on his shoulder. Lustrous and brilliant on the obverse, while the reverse presents an alluring cabinet tone. A popular type referencing Caesar's alleged mythical ancestry.
